Masonry Bit Concrete. Masonry bits cut holes through concrete in two steps. Drilling at a lower speed is more efficient for drilling through concrete, and it prevents the bit from overheating. Available in a range of sizes, masonry drill bits are useful for a variety of drilling tasks, from mounting a garage door opener on a brick exterior to boring holes in concrete.
